Transaction 284c65943f495f612eefc84e696b97d47fb258d94d7b6619d30ba6cb18f58b00

1 Input
1 Outputs
  • 284c65943f495f612eefc84e696b97d47fb258d94d7b6619d30ba6cb18f58b00:0
  • value  165717
    address  39At8TbWvo8cHfawVnctsEeDFv9rSB6DwD